My brilliant son (in my humble opinion) came up with a brilliant proposed amendment to the Constitution with respect to Presidential elections. Sort of a compromise between the Electoral College and the popular vote - let each U.S. Congressional district have one vote, and report that vote directly to Congress. It eliminates the silly aspects of each state having a vote while solving the problems of direct popular vote. The President would need to win a simple majority of the votes of the Congressional districts. The most populous states wouldn't have excessive influence, and neither would the biggest cities - because each Congressional district is apportioned so that each of them has roughly the same population.
